What Is the Djakarta Warehouse Project?
The Djakarta Warehouse Project (DWP) is Indonesia's biggest and most renowned electronic dance music (EDM) festival. Held annually in Jakarta, it attracts thousands of music lovers from across the globe, featuring world-class DJs and an electrifying atmosphere. It's a must-visit for any EDM enthusiast.
Where Is the Djakarta Warehouse Project Located?
The Djakarta Warehouse Project is located in North Jakarta, specifically at JIExpo Kemayoran, East Pademangan, Pademangan, North Jakarta City, Jakarta, Indonesia.
Getting There:
- Public Transportation: Several bus routes and TransJakarta lines stop near JIExpo Kemayoran. Check local transportation schedules for the most up-to-date information.
- By Car: JIExpo Kemayoran is easily accessible by car from major roads and highways. Ample parking is available on-site.
